With the daily stresses and demands of work, parenting and running a household, it is easy to neglect the husband-wife relationship. Conflicts, disagreements and unresolved issues can cause a lot of hurt and problems, if they are not handled properly. Unknowingly, the connection seems lost, the intimacy is gone, the trust is eroded, the husband and wife drift apart. Though the couple knows that something is wrong, they may not know how to fix it. Or they would rather just keep the peace and not “rock the boat”, for fear of making things worse.
These were the struggles in our own marriage for many years. From the outside, everything seemed ok. But in reality, we were not in a good place; we felt stuck in a pit that we just couldn’t seem to get out of. It was only by God’s grace that we made it through and emerged stronger. God had sent godly couples who journeyed and prayed with us through trying and difficult times. We had to heal from past hurts, unlearn and relearn a lot about ourselves, and about what it really takes to make marriage work. It was a very humbling experience.
Looking back, we realised that if we had been better equipped with the right skills, approached our marriage with the right attitudes and understanding, had realistic expectations and sought godly counsel when it was timely, we could have avoided much of the anguish, frustrations and disappointments.
In June 2019, when we learnt that some couples in church were facing difficulties in their marriages, we felt led by the Holy Spirit to do something. By faith, we decided to run The Marriage Course (TMC) by Alpha, which we felt would be a good course for couples who want to be more intentional in their marriages. The 7-week course covered a comprehensive range of topics that are close to the hearts of every married couple.
With the okay from Faith@Home, support from church office and counsel from Elders Jimmy, See Toh Ming Yew and his wife, Hui Ing - the predecessors of the earlier TMC runs in BFEC - we managed to get the course going. Within a short few weeks, 12 couples, with marriages ranging from 4 to 31 years, signed up.
Couples sat in a cosy “cafe-style” setting, where words were exchanged in love, prayers were uttered in hope, vows were renewed in faith, for better and stronger marriages. They reaffirmed and recommitted to each other once more.
What we enjoyed most were our journeys home after each session, where we reflected on the vulnerabilities, healings, breakthroughs that we had witnessed, and how grateful we were for the transformational work of the Holy Spirit in these couples. What an honour and privilege to journey with them through TMC! For we knew then, their adventures in building stronger marriages had begun.
What can we do to guard our marriage and make it better? How can we be more intentional and deepen our connection with our spouse? How can we learn to talk about and work on issues together? These are crucial questions that married couples should continually ask and work on together as one. It is a lifelong journey, not a once-off process.
We found that if we are willing to humble and submit ourselves before God and to each other, He will lead us towards a loving and fulfilling one-ness that He had intended for us in our marriage.
